BANGKOK, 31 July 2010 (NNT) — Ministry of Science and Technology has joined forces with 60 relevant public and private agencies on the launch of the National Science and Technology Fair 2010.
According to Minister of Science and Technology, Weerachai Weerametheekul, the National Science and Technology Fair 2010 is set to take place for 16 days during 7-22 August 2010 and takes up 40,000 square meters of space at the BITEC Bangna. The event will be Thailand’s largest event providing scientific knowledge, researches, and new innovations. Up to two million visitors are speculated to attend the event.
Activities will range from an exhibition in commemoration of His Majesty King Bhumibol who is honored as the “Father of Thai Science, Technology and Innovation”, a 4D film in simulation of the world disaster with the provision of a rescue ship for evacuation as well as various other exhibitions including biodiversity in the form of a large butterflies field and forest, light & laser to celebrate the 50th anniversary of the laser, robots, forensic science, and Tigers of China featuring live tigers from Sri Racha Tiger Zoo.
